#ifdef _WIN32
#ifdef _MSC_VER
#define SQLCIPHER_TLS __declspec(thread)
#else
#define SQLCIPHER_TLS __thread
#endif
/* Guards against unbounded same-thread reentrancy through the console log
sink. On Windows, sqlcipher_fprintf converts messages to UTF-16 by
allocating through sqlite3_vmprintf and sqlite3_malloc. When
cipher_memory_security is enabled those allocations go through the locked
allocator, whose VirtualLock call can fail once the process working-set
quota is exhausted (commonly observed as "VirtualLock() returned 0
LastError=1453"). That failure is itself logged, and writing the warning
allocates again, fails again, and logs again, recursing until the stack
overflows. Messages emitted while this thread is already inside
sqlcipher_log are therefore dropped. */
static SQLCIPHER_TLS int sqlcipher_log_active = 0;
#endif
